White W204 > Bumper Discoloration

Anyone with white W204 experienced a yellowish discoloration on their bumpers? I mean, the color of the bumper (plastic) and the body (metal) is a little different after a while.

I noticed this on my friend's white W204. It is less then 1 year old.

Its common for plastic parts painted on a different line to appear different from rest of body.

White is the toughest color to match and to see a mismatch so it's either really yellow or you've a very keen color eye.

Sometimes it depends on the light and often has to do with the texture of the finish.

If it's noticably yellow the clear is defective and definitely a warranty issue. If you have the anti chip laminate film that's the cause.

Yes - it is probably a bit of a storm in a teacup. One good thing with the water based paint is that it is easy to do spot repairs with an airbrush & blend it even with metallics. The "Dent Magic" type minor accident repairers love it. I collected a dime size dent in my RHS front fender when a truck through up a stone while I was taking my good Aus friend Dr Jackie Fahy, on a tour of the Cape Peninsular. They spot fixed & painted it & even with the metallic silver you can't see it's been touched. Perfect match & finish. In the old days they would have sprayed the whole fender & there would likely have been a minor mismatch.
